    Chinatown Sydney

    82/84 Dixon St, Haymarket NSW 2000, Australia

    Chinatown Sydney, nestled in Haymarket, is a vibrant cultural enclave that offers a captivating blend of rich heritage and modern flair. Visitors can expect to be immersed in a lively atmosphere filled with bustling markets, authentic eateries, and stunning architecture, including the iconic Chinese Arch and the ornate lanterns that adorn the streets. The area is renowned for its diverse culinary scene, featuring everything from traditional dim sum to contemporary Asian fusion, making it a foodie’s paradise. Key attractions include the bustling Paddy's Market, where you can find unique souvenirs and fresh produce, and the serene Chinese Garden of Friendship, which provides a tranquil escape amid the urban hustle. Worth visiting for its colorful street life and cultural experiences, Chinatown Sydney is a delightful destination that showcases the city's rich multicultural tapestry and invites exploration at every turn.

    Darling Harbour

    Sydney NSW 2000, Australia

    Darling Harbour, nestled in Haymarket, NSW, is a vibrant waterfront precinct that promises an unforgettable experience for visitors of all ages. Explore a diverse array of attractions, including the renowned SEA LIFE Sydney Aquarium and WILD LIFE Sydney Zoo, where you can encounter fascinating marine life and native Australian animals. The harbour is also home to the Australian National Maritime Museum, showcasing the nation's rich maritime history. Stroll along the scenic promenade lined with restaurants, bars, and shops, offering delightful dining options and stunning views of the city skyline. With its lively atmosphere, stunning waterfront vistas, and a calendar full of events and festivals, Darling Harbour is a must-visit destination that perfectly embodies the spirit of Sydney, making it a perfect spot for both relaxation and adventure.
